- The village of Frosses, my native village, is situated on the main road between Donegal and Glenties. It is a picturesque little village. Lying in a glen surrounded by mountains, and is about a mile from beautiful and historic Inver bay.
This quaint little village is in the parish of Inver. It is in the Barony of Banagh. I was born and reared in Frosses. In my opinion it is the best and nicest place in all the world . I regard it(continues on next page)- Collector
